Edward VIII (1894-1972), King of Great Britain and Ireland. Edward, seen here when Prince of Wales, succeeded his father George V to the throne in 1936. He abdicated in order to marry Wallis Simpson, an American divorcee, thus heading off an impending constitutional crisis

This print captures the enigmatic figure of Edward VIII, King of Great Britain and Ireland. The image showcases a youthful Prince of Wales, exuding an air of regal confidence and charm. Little did he know that his destiny would soon be altered forever. In 1936, following the passing of his father George V, Edward ascended to the throne. However, driven by love for Wallis Simpson, an American divorcee deemed unsuitable by societal standards at the time, he made the courageous decision to abdicate. This act not only changed his life but also prevented a constitutional crisis from unfolding within the nation.
